SotE is Aramis New West for Him.

Top Notes

Calone, Bergamot, Geranium Leaf, Mint.


Middle Notes
Rosemary, Sage, Oregano, Lavender, Bay Leaf, Nutmeg, Juniper.


Base Notes

Patchouli, Sandalwood, Cedarwood, Moss, Musk.
